  About BigFuture

  BigFuture is the leading free resource committed to enabling allstudents to take their right first step after high school. Our productshelp over 15 million students, parents, counselors and teachers explorecareers based on student interests and skills; discover colleges andother post-secondary educational opportunities that meet a student\'sneeds; and unlock scholarships and other options to pay for theireducation. BigFuture also helps over 1,500 Higher Education institutionsconnect with students across 25,000 high schools, helping them findstudents who may be a fit for their organizations and connectingstudents with post-secondary opportunities that meet their needs.

  About the Opportunity

  We\'re looking for an experienced, entrepreneurial, and innovativemobile Product Owner to help lead BigFuture School, a new mobile app forhigh school students launching this Fall; and to help advance ourmission to help all students take their right first step after highschool.

  BigFuture School, part of our K12 product suite, will provide highschool students with an integrated experience where they can view theirscores for College Board assessments, receive customized careerinformation and guidance about planning and paying for college; andaccess to Connections, a new service that will allow students to hearfrom not-for-profit colleges and scholarship programs that may be a goodmatch for them.
